手机开发JAVA
手机开发JAVA
  • 发布:2015-06-12 08:58
  • 更新:2015-06-12 14:09
  • 阅读:14209

plus.uploader.createUpload上传图片问题

分类:HTML5+
    使用plus.uploader.createUpload上传图片在安桌的手机上能上传成功,并且可以取得服务端响应的内容。但是,在苹果手机上,能上传图片到服务上,但是手机端取不到服务端的响应内容,responseText的内容为空,查看后台确实已经输出了。跪求解决方法,在线等。。。。
2015-06-12 08:58 负责人:无 分享
已邀请:
手机开发JAVA

手机开发JAVA (作者) - h5开发

var task = plus.uploader.createUpload(url, {
method: "POST",
blocksize: 204800,
priority: 100,
timeout: 60000,
},
function(t, status) { //上传完成
wt.close();
if (status == 200) {

                        alert( t.responseText );  
                } else {  
                    mui.toast("连接超时,请检查您的网络设置");  
                }  
            }  
        );  

在安桌手机上没问题,在苹果手机上会出现问题。

手机开发JAVA

手机开发JAVA (作者) - h5开发

{"flag":"1","msg":"保存成功"},这种输出到页面,苹果的浏览器是不是识别不了。

手机开发JAVA

手机开发JAVA (作者) - h5开发

问题已经解决,响应的解码设置为utf-8就可以了。

  • 粉红顽皮豹

    能教我一下文件上传服务端应该怎么接收吗?

    2015-06-19 16:31

  • 手机开发JAVA (作者)

    回复 粉红顽皮豹:请参考http://ask.dcloud.net.cn/question/722

    2015-06-24 11:00

  • 逍遥虫

    utf-8是修改服务端还是客户端的啊?

    2015-12-28 03:20

  • 手机开发JAVA (作者)

    服务端的响应,要uft-8

    2015-12-30 11:25

该问题目前已经被锁定, 无法添加新回复